## Quick Start

### Installation

```bash
pip install mypylogger
```

### Basic Usage

```python
import mypylogger

# Get the configured logger
logger = mypylogger.get_logger()

# Log some messages
logger.info("Application started")
logger.debug("Processing user request")
logger.warning("Low disk space")
logger.error("Failed to connect to database")
```

### JSON Output

Log entries are written as JSON to `logs/{APP_NAME}_{YYYY_MM_DD}.log`:

```json
{"time": "2024-01-15T10:30:45.123Z", "levelname": "INFO", "message": "Application started", "filename": "main.py", "lineno": "42", "funcName": "main"}
{"time": "2024-01-15T10:30:45.456Z", "levelname": "ERROR", "message": "Failed to connect to database", "filename": "main.py", "lineno": "45", "funcName": "connect"}
```

## Configuration

Configure the logger using environment variables:

| Variable | Description | Default |
|----------|-------------|---------|
| `APP_NAME` | Application name (used for logger name and log file prefix) | `"default_app"` |
| `LOG_LEVEL` | Minimum log level (DEBUG, INFO, WARNING, ERROR, CRITICAL) | `"INFO"` |
| `EMPTY_LOG_FILE_ON_RUN` | Truncate log file on startup (true/false) | `false` |
| `PARALLEL_STDOUT_LOGGING` | Enable stdout logging with minimum level, or "false" to disable | `"false"` |

### Configuration Examples

#### Development Environment
```bash
export APP_NAME="my_app"
export LOG_LEVEL="DEBUG"
export PARALLEL_STDOUT_LOGGING="INFO"
export EMPTY_LOG_FILE_ON_RUN="true"
```

#### Production Environment
```bash
export APP_NAME="my_app_prod"
export LOG_LEVEL="WARNING"
export PARALLEL_STDOUT_LOGGING="false"
export EMPTY_LOG_FILE_ON_RUN="false"
```

### Working with Log Files

Log files are automatically created in the `logs/` directory with the format:
```
logs/{APP_NAME}_{YYYY_MM_DD}.log
```

Examples:
- `logs/my_app_2024_01_15.log`
- `logs/production_service_2024_01_15.log`

## Development Features

### Real-Time Log Visibility

The `ImmediateFlushFileHandler` ensures log entries are immediately written to disk:

```python
logger.info("This message appears in the log file immediately")
# No need to wait for buffer flush or program exit
```

### Parallel Stdout Logging

Enable console output alongside file logging for development:

```bash
export PARALLEL_STDOUT_LOGGING="DEBUG"
```

```python
logger.info("This appears in both the log file (JSON) and console (text)")
```

### Log File Management

Control log file behavior:

```bash
# Truncate log file on each run (useful for development)
export EMPTY_LOG_FILE_ON_RUN="true"

# Append to existing log file (useful for production)
export EMPTY_LOG_FILE_ON_RUN="false"
```

## Thread Safety

The logger is fully thread-safe and uses the singleton pattern:

```python
import threading
import mypylogger

def worker_function(worker_id):
    logger = mypylogger.get_logger()  # Same instance across all threads
    logger.info(f"Worker {worker_id} started")

# Create multiple threads - they all share the same logger instance
threads = []
for i in range(10):
    thread = threading.Thread(target=worker_function, args=(i,))
    threads.append(thread)
    thread.start()

for thread in threads:
    thread.join()
```

## Error Handling

The library gracefully handles various error conditions:

- **Missing log directory**: Automatically creates the `logs/` directory
- **Permission errors**: Continues operation without file logging if directory can't be created
- **Invalid configuration**: Uses sensible defaults for invalid environment variable values
- **Handler failures**: Continues with available handlers if some fail to initialize

## JSON Schema

Log entries follow this JSON schema:

```json
{
  "time": "2024-01-15T10:30:45.123Z",     // UTC timestamp with milliseconds
  "levelname": "INFO",                     // Log level name
  "message": "Application started",        // Log message
  "filename": "main.py",                   // Source filename
  "lineno": "42",                         // Line number (as string)
  "funcName": "main"                      // Function name
}
```

## API Reference

### Main Functions

- `mypylogger.get_logger()` → `logging.Logger`: Get the configured logger instance
- `mypylogger.get_effective_level()` → `int`: Get the current logging level

### Classes

- `SingletonLogger`: Core singleton logger class
- `LogConfig`: Configuration management class
- `CustomJsonFormatter`: JSON formatter with fixed field order
- `ImmediateFlushFileHandler`: File handler with immediate flushing
- `ParallelStdoutHandler`: Stdout handler with level filtering

### Constants

- `mypylogger.DEBUG` (10)
- `mypylogger.INFO` (20)
- `mypylogger.WARNING` (30)
- `mypylogger.ERROR` (40)
- `mypylogger.CRITICAL` (50)
